Layer-up colour

-

This simple formula works every time if you want a profession­al-looking container. It’s an easy way of building up different levels of colour.

Choose an eye-catching plant with some height to be the showpiece ‘thriller’, such as the towering spires of delphinium­s, lupins or hollyhocks in intense shades of blue, purple or crimson. Then use ‘filler’ plants to add depth to the container such as clouds of pink and red cosmos, verbena, heuchera or pelargoniu­ms. Finally, add a tumble of trailing lobelia, achillea (yarrow) or petunia as the ‘spiller’ to scramble over the edges and soften the look. It’s as easy as that. The result is three levels of lush colour in one pot.
